Introduction to the Legacy Phase


The Legacy Phase in the locksmith trade marks the transition from hands-on operations to a strategic vision that preserves your hard-earned wealth and reputation. This period allows you the freedom to pivot from daily tasks in your locksmithing business to more impactful endeavors such as mentorship and community service. However, many locksmiths experience a sense of disconnection after stepping back. To truly establish a legacy, it's essential to focus not only on maintaining your business's prosperity but also on influencing the next generation in your craft.

Transitioning to Passive Ownership


In the Legacy Phase, your responsibilities shift from being a key player in operations to guiding the overall direction of your business. This could mean selling your locksmithing enterprise to a trusted employee or business partner who can carry on your legacy. Real-World Scenario: Picture a locksmith who has successfully established a franchise across multiple cities. After selling the franchise, he invests his wealth into a scholarship program for aspiring locksmiths from underprivileged backgrounds, thereby preserving his wealth while uplifting the community he served.

The Importance of a Next Mission


After stepping back from day-to-day operations, it's crucial to determine your next steps. Without this clarity, you may find yourself disoriented or engaging in risky ventures. Real-World Scenario: Consider a locksmith who sells their business but struggles with direction. To fill the void, they invest in unproven tech startups, quickly losing substantial funds. Defining a structured plan, such as initiating a mentorship program for young locksmiths, can turn this transition into a rewarding next chapter.

Generational Wealth Preservation


Safeguarding your wealth for future generations involves strategic planning, including setting up trusts or educational funds for younger relatives interested in locksmithing. Real-World Scenario: Establishing a family trust specifically for supporting apprenticeships ensures that your technical expertise and financial resources continue to benefit future generations, allowing them to build upon your legacy.

Educating the Next Generation


One of the greatest challenges in legacy building is ensuring that heirs are equipped to handle the wealth you leave behind. Without a sound education in financial management and industry knowledge, wealth can easily dissipate. Real-World Scenario: A locksmith bequeaths a thriving business to their children without proper educational preparations. Lacking the skills and understanding, they may fail to maintain the business, leading to a significant devaluation of the family asset.

Action Steps for a Successful Legacy


1. Define Your Next Mission: Identify a new purpose that resonates with your experiences in locksmithing.
2. Set Up a Family Trust or Fund: Establish a structure to support upcoming locksmiths or ongoing education in your craft.
3. Educate Future Locksmiths: Offer financial and business acumen training to your heirs and potential successors in the industry.

Conclusion


The Legacy Phase transcends financial success; it's about imparting your knowledge and creating lasting value in the locksmithing community. Through thoughtful planning and education, you can ensure that your legacy has a meaningful impact well into the future.

⚠️ The Industry Trap

The 'Post-Exit Void' is a frequent struggle for locksmiths who sell their businesses without a clear path forward. This feeling of emptiness can lead to uninspired retirement lives and detrimental financial choices. **Consider a locksmith who sells their well-established shop, only to feel lost and subsequently misinvests their assets in unrelated sectors, resulting in significant financial losses over a few years.**

📊 The Core KPI

Generational Wealth Preservation Index (GWPI): This metric indicates how effectively your wealth, stemming from your locksmith business, is safeguarded and increased over time. A solid Family Office Trust, for example, should aim for your wealth to grow at a minimum of 7% annually, allowing you to maintain value while mitigating taxes. This ensures sustained financial health for future generations.

🛑 The Bottleneck

One major hurdle is the limited financial literacy among potential successors in the locksmithing field. Without the right training and knowledge, future generations risk squandering inherited wealth. **For instance, an experienced locksmith passes down a successful workshop to their children, but due to their lack of understanding of business management, the shop quickly falls into disarray, leading to a decline in the family's legacy.**

✅ Action Items

1. **Establish a New Mission:** Reflect on causes that resonate with your journey in locksmithing and seek active engagement, such as supporting apprenticeships or safety initiatives.
2. **Create a Family Trust:* Safeguard your assets through a trust that focuses on educational support and business training for aspiring locksmiths in your family.
3. **Educate Successors:** Invest in financial education and hands-on training, such as enrolling future locksmiths in comprehensive courses or mentorship programs, ensuring they are equipped to manage the wealth and continue your legacy.
